nhow Milano vs Antica Locanda dei Mercanti
Both properties are rated highly by expert reviewers. Overall, nhow Milano ranks slightly higher than Antica Locanda dei Mercanti. nhow Milano scores 79 with positive reviews from 8 sources including Rough Guide, Oyster and Travel + Leisure.
